A treadmill can be an efficient and safe way to exercise at home. They are also useful to build back up after an injury.
Exercises on the treadmill burn calories quickly. You can also use them to increase the heart rate and strengthen your leg muscles.
Treadmills are an excellent way to exercise in any weather. Regular treadmill workouts have also been associated with improved mental health.
Safety
Safety is a major factor when it comes to selecting a treadmill, whether you are planning to purchase one or already own one. Follow these simple guidelines to avoid injuries. First, make sure your machine is in a safe location in which it is not accessible by children or others who aren't trained in treadmill safety. It is important to keep it in a place that's locked or closed and unplug the cord at the end of each session. This will prevent the treadmill from accidentally turning off and possibly starting to run or move pets or a person standing close to it.
It is important to understand the layout and how your treadmill operates. This will allow you to be aware of what to do if the treadmill has to be disabled for any reason, like in the case of someone running into it, or if it is caught in a piece of clothing. Be aware of the emergency shut off button and tether that most treadmills have. These will stop the belt if your balance becomes unstable while running, and prevent serious injuries.
Another important safety tip is to be attentive to the alarm sound or 3-2-1 countdown that the machine gives when it's ready to start moving. Many people fail to remember this, especially if they are distracted by TV or other exercise equipment in the room. This can lead people to ignore the warning, and step off the machine too early. They could fall and possibly hurt themselves.
It is crucial to only use a treadmill if it is being monitored by an adult. Children are more prone to injury from treadmills, and should be kept far away from them. It is also recommended to avoid leaning or standing on the handrails as you are exercising. They can be used to provide support when walking, but you should not stand while you run. Finally, if you want to be extra cautious you can invest in a device that attaches to your clothes and shuts down the treadmill best if it feels that you have fallen off. This is a low-cost alternative that can help you save money in the long run.
Comfort
A treadmill at home can help you maintain your regular running and walking exercises. This is a huge benefit for those who struggle to squeeze in workouts outside because of weather or work schedules. To get the most value out of your treadmill, it has to be comfortable.
The shock-absorbing and cushioning features on treadmills are a great way to reduce joint pain and other ailments. They make your workouts more comfortable than running on the road or concrete. Choose a treadmill that supports your fitness goals and fits in the space you have in your home.
If you're a beginner, think about a treadmill that has an unrestricted maximum speed and a quiet motor to avoid disturbing anyone else in your household. As you get more comfortable you can upgrade to a model that is faster and more durable. Treadmills with the most advanced technology are typically more expensive however they are worth the cost if you regularly use them.
Some models come with a foldable console, which can be put under the bed or against the wall when not in use. They are an excellent choice for those who live in spaces and have limited storage space. Others are built to be an ongoing fixture in a garage or basement. These models usually come with a more robust frame and deck, longer belts, and higher max speeds than other types of treadmills. They may also have more heart rate control programs, and steeper maximum incline levels in order to simulate real-world terrain.
Another thing to consider is how you'll transport your new treadmill from the box to its workout space. If you'll need hire someone else to do it for you add that cost to your overall budget.
Some models incorporate some models come with a USB charging port to provide uninterrupted entertainment as you walk, jog, or run. Some models have fans to keep you cool while you work out. They may even work with popular fitness apps that provide trainer-led workouts (such as JRNY, a subscription-based service) and content from various streaming services.
Easy to Use
One thing treadmill owners often do not realize is that they need regular maintenance to ensure that they remain in good working order. Treadmills have moving parts and require lubrication from time to time and also cleaning to ensure they do not overheat. This can be quite an expensive job and many people tend to neglect the process. This is why a treadmill maintenance plan will save you money over the long term and prolong the life of your machine.
The ability to store your treadmill is a further factor to think about. This is especially crucial for those who have a small home or limited space to store exercise equipment. Look for models with a foldable design that makes them easy to put away when not in use. Some models are equipped with wheels, which allow you to move them from room to.
If you're just starting out it is a good idea for you to pick an exercise machine that comes with workout programs or features like incline adjustments. They are designed to make it easier for you to think of how to get started with a fitness routine and will give you the motivation to stick to your program.
Other features that make treadmills easier to use include a child safe start button and built in heart rate monitoring. The first feature is perfect for parents with young children in the house because it stops the treadmill from running until a magnetic key has been placed on the console. It can also be used as an emergency stop in the event the user falls off or trips over something.
As for heart rate monitoring, a lot of treadmills uk home offer this feature as a part of their standard package. It is a great motivation for runners, as it allows them stay in an optimal zone which keeps them healthy and fit throughout their workout. Some treadmills have a Cruise Control feature that automatically adjusts the treadmill's speed, incline, and resistance to match your target heartrate.
Variety
Before you decide to purchase a treadmill, consider your goals for fitness and the way you intend to utilize it. If you're just beginning, or prefer low-impact workouts You may be able to benefit from a treadmill specifically designed for walking. If you plan to run on the treadmill, pick one with an adjustable slope. Incline training burns more calories and can help tone your muscles. Some treadmills automatically adjust the incline in accordance with the workouts you have programmed, or on feedback from your heart monitor.
A majority of the top treadmills available for purchase at can be folded, making them more convenient to store when not in use. In addition, they often have sleek designs that could serve as stylish decor for your home gym. It's easy to stay motivated when you can work out around your busy schedule.
A large warranty and return policy is yet another way to make sure you're receiving a high-quality treadmill. This indicates the manufacturer's confidence in its quality and gives you peace of mind. Most home treadmills include at least a three-year parts warranty and a one year labor warranty. Some provide up to seven years of parts and labor coverage.
Treadmill technology continues to evolve as it incorporates interactive workout features as well as other fitness platforms. iFit is offered on treadmills on sale from NordicTrack and ProForm and offers unlimited interactive Google Maps exercises and other benefits. In addition to improving your treadmill experience These apps can help you track your fitness progress and establish realistic goals for exercise.
The most common treadmill is the motorized model, which is powered with an electric motor. It has a variety of speeds and incline settings. Manual treadmills are also available that don't require an electric motor however, they depend on the movement of your body to generate power.
The selection of a treadmill sale uk will depend on your fitness goals and how much you're willing to spend. If you're a walker you should consider a treadmill with an upper speed of three to four mph should work for you. If you're running, you should choose the treadmill with a greater top-speed and more horsepower.
